Protecting Your DNS While Working Remotely
For remote workers using VPNs like WireGuard or Tailscale, safeguarding against DNS leaks is crucial to maintaining privacy. A DNS leak can expose your real location or browsing activity by allowing DNS queries to bypass the VPN tunnel. If a DNS leak test reveals a problem, it indicates that DNS traffic is being routed outside the encrypted tunnel and showing servers from your local area rather than those configured by your VPN. While DNS leaks are rare, certain scenarios—such as disabling the VPN client while "Block Non-VPN Traffic" is enabled—can trigger them. Staying vigilant is key to preserving your privacy.
Why DNS Is Critical for VPN Security
DNS servers translate website names into IP addresses and play an essential role in internet connectivity. Even when using a VPN, a DNS leak can expose your true location if DNS queries bypass the tunnel. The WireGuard protocol typically uses a full-tunnel setup, minimizing the risk of leaks, especially when "Block Non-VPN Traffic" is enabled.

Steps to Test for DNS Leaks
To verify your DNS configuration and detect potential leaks, follow these steps:
Clear your browser’s cache and, if possible, your device’s DNS cache.
Connect to your VPN.
Visit dnsleaktest.com and run the test.
If the test results display DNS servers near your client device rather than those configured by the VPN server, additional adjustments may be required.
